task.go 173 B

123456789101112131415
  1. package task
  2. import (
  3. "time"
  4. )
  5. func Run(task ITask, sleep time.Duration) {
  6. // 每5分钟执行一次
  7. go func() {
  8. for {
  9. task.Exec()
  10. time.Sleep(sleep)
  11. }
  12. }()
  13. }